Abstract
1,218,704. Lenses. INTERNATIONAL BUSINESS MACHINES CORP. July 1, 1969 [July 15, 1968], No.33044/69. Heading.G2J. A lens system, e.g. a reduction lens, comprises nine optically aligned lens elements, the first, second, fifth, eighth and ninth elements being singlet lenses, the third and fourth elements forming a first doublet, the sixth and seventh elements forming a second doublet, and a diaphragm optically aligned with the elements and positioned edjacent the fifth lens element. The first and second elements are positive meniscus lenses, the third and fourth together form a positive meniscus lens, the fifth lens may be a positive meniscus, the sixth and seventh elements together form a negative meniscus lens, the eighth element is a negative meniscus lens and the ninth element is a bi-convex lens. If desired the fifth element may be bi-concave. Optical data for two examples is given.
